Setting the Scene for Comfort and ConnectionTo turn a simple hobby into a memorable date night, the environment requires a little bit of intentional curation. Clear off a large table where you both have plenty of room to spread out and sit comfortably. Lighting is crucial; you want it bright enough to distinguish subtle color gradients on the puzzle pieces, but warm enough to maintain a cozy, romantic atmosphere.Complement the spring theme with sensory details that celebrate the season. Light a candle with a fresh scent like lilac, rain, or cut grass to bring the outdoors inside. Put on a curated acoustic or jazz playlist in the background to fill any quiet moments with gentle rhythm. Preparing a spread of seasonal snacks, such as fresh berries, artisanal cheeses, and a crisp white wine or iced botanical tea, elevates the evening from a casual pastime into a true date experience.

Tips for a Smooth and Relaxing EveningThe goal of a date night puzzle is connection, not frustration. To keep the evening enjoyable, pay attention to the piece count and complexity. A 500-piece puzzle is generally the sweet spot for a single evening, offering enough challenge to be engaging without taking so long that it becomes tiresome. If you prefer a larger 1,000-piece canvas, simply approach it with the mindset that this will be a multi-night project you can return to throughout the week.Keep the atmosphere light by avoiding rigid expectations. If you hit a difficult section, take a break to chat, refill your drinks, or just enjoy the music. The puzzle is ultimately a catalyst for conversation, providing a gentle focal point that takes the pressure off direct eye contact, which often makes it easier to talk about deeper, more meaningful topics naturally.
